SecurityOperators are managed-identity bindings that enable Microsoft Defender for Cloud security plans (e.g. CSPM/agentless scanning) at a scope by associating a security operator identity with the requisite RBAC roles.

The operator is a privileged security-plane identity, so creating/deleting it affects both privilege posture and defensive coverage.


Microsoft.​Security/​securityoperators/​write

Creating/updating a security operator provisions and binds a managed identity with security-plane RBAC at the scope, granting an attacker a privileged identity to act through (lateral/privilege) and the ability to repoint or weaken Defender enforcement.
